The development of state highways is critical to ensuring seamless connectivity and economic growth. The IRC:SP:73-2007, published by the Indian Roads Congress (IRC), serves as a comprehensive guideline for the design, construction, and maintenance of two-lane highways on a Build-Operate-Transfer (B.O.T.) basis. This manual plays a pivotal role in standardizing specifications, ensuring quality, and improving the overall efficiency of highway infrastructure.
In this blog, we delve into the key provisions of this IRC Code, covering geometric design, pavement specifications, safety measures, and project execution.

The IRC:SP:73-2007 serves as a benchmark for two-lane highway development under the B.O.T. model. Its standardized approach to geometric design, pavement construction, safety, and execution ensures that road infrastructure meets global best practices. By following this manual, state governments and private investors can contribute to sustainable and high-quality highway development across India.
